Here is a manufacturing detail that ruins many designs.
By law, you usually need a Batch Number and Exp Date on the seal.
Option A: Embossed (Pressed in). No ink. Subtle and clean. Best for minimalist designs.
Option B: Inkjet (Printed on). High contrast (Black dots). easier to read but can look "industrial" and messy.
Pro Tip: If you choose a Dark Tube, Embossing might be invisible. You must use White Inkjet or plan for a white box on the design.
| Style | Flat Seal | Rounded (R-Corner) | Custom Wave/Arc |
| Cost | Lowest (Standard) | Low (Small Tooling) | Medium (Custom Tooling) |
| Safety | Low (Sharp corners) | High (Smooth) | High (Smooth) |
| Vibe | Medical / Standard | Premium / Safe | Artistic / Natural |
